    <p>function convertXmlToJson(xmlString, path) {<br>
              output = SaxonJS.transform({<br>
                      stylesheetLocation:
      "../lib/stylesheets/X3dToJson.sef.json",<br>
                      sourceLocation: path,<br>
                      destination: "serialized",<br>
                      outputProperties: { method: "json" }<br>
              }, "sync");<br>
              let jsobj = output.principalResult;<br>
              jsobj = JSON.parse(jsobj);<br>
              console.log(jsobj);<br>
              return jsobj;</p>
    <p><br>
      The above is what I have so far.  Some combination of xmlString
      (preferred) or perhaps path should be used.</p>
    <p>Here's the include I use in HTML:<br>
    </p>
    <p><script type="text/javascript"
      src="../node/saxon-js/SaxonJS2.js"></script></p>
